The Power of Couples Intensives: A Focused Approach to Healing
One of the most effective ways to tackle relationship issues head-on is through couples intensives. These focused programs are designed to provide couples with intensive therapy or counseling over a short period, allowing for deep work and fast results.
What Are Couples Intensives?
Couples intensives typically involve several days or weekends of intensive therapy with a trained professional, often in a secluded and relaxing environment. Unlike traditional therapy, couples intensives are concentrated sessions that dive deep into the core issues affecting the relationship.
These intensives focus on creating lasting change in a condensed timeframe, and often provide personalized guidance, tailored exercises, and emotional tools that couples can continue to use long after the intensive has ended.
Benefits of Couples Intensives:
• Immediate Resolution: Couples intensives offer the opportunity to address relationship challenges directly, providing solutions that can lead to rapid improvements.
• In-Depth Focus: These programs allow couples to work through complex emotions or long-standing issues with a dedicated therapist who can guide them through the process.
• Fostering Intimacy and Communication: Couples intensives create a space for deeper communication, emotional vulnerability, and trust-building, helping partners reconnect and grow closer.

Tips for Choosing the Right Help for Couples
When seeking professional guidance, it’s important to find the right resources that align with your relationship needs. Here are some key tips to help you choose the best help for couples:
1. Understand Your Relationship’s Needs
Before selecting a program, ask yourselves what you want to achieve. Are you looking to resolve a specific issue, such as trust or communication problems? Or are you seeking to improve your overall connection and intimacy? Identifying your goals will help you choose the right type of help.
2. Research Available Programs
Look for programs that specialize in the specific challenges you’re facing. Whether it’s a couples intensive or ongoing therapy, choosing a program that offers tailored guidance can make a big difference in the effectiveness of the help you receive.
3. Check Credentials and Experience
Ensure that the professional leading the couples intensives or therapy sessions is licensed and has experience working with couples. A trained therapist can offer the most effective advice, tools, and strategies to strengthen your relationship.
4. Make Sure You’re Both Committed
For any program to work, both partners must be committed to the process. The best results come when both individuals are open to growth and willing to put in the effort required.
